Comedian Juston McKinney returns to Keene’s Colonial Theatre on Saturday, Nov. 16, with a new set inspired by New England life. Known for his witty takes on family and small-town quirks, McKinney’s comedy draws from his Portsmouth roots and years on the New Hampshire-Maine border. He’s a national favorite, with appearances on “The Tonight Show” and Comedy Central. Catch his unique blend of humor and relatable insights.
Freedom Reins Therapeutic Riding Center in Surry, NH, partnered with 98.7 Wink Country on Veterans Day to raise funds for a much-needed indoor riding arena. The event, featuring radio personality Mark Healy and activities for attendees, highlighted the center’s mission to provide equine-assisted therapy for individuals with physical, emotional, and sensory challenges. The center, the only therapeutic riding facility within 50 miles of Keene, seeks to expand with an indoor arena to offer year-round programming.

The Community Kitchen, a nonprofit dedicated to ending food insecurity in the Monadnock region, has appointed Barb Weisman as its new Executive Director. With over 15 years of experience in nonprofit leadership, Weisman aims to expand the organization’s impact and strengthen community partnerships to ensure access to nutritious food for all.
A chimney fire early Sunday at a Peterborough residence on Sand Hill Road spread into the walls, requiring a multi-department response. Firefighters brought the blaze under control within 90 minutes, with significant damage reported around the woodstove. Fire officials are urging residents to maintain working smoke detectors and regularly inspect wood-burning appliances.
